What Makes Robokiller the Best Choice for Verizon iPhone Users?
Robokiller uniquely combines AI-driven features and a proactive approach to spam blocking. Here’s what makes it particularly effective:
- Advanced Blocking: Robinson employs audio fingerprinting technology to identify and block spam calls automatically. This ensures that calls from No Caller ID numbers are filtered efficiently, as calls identified as scams are blocked before reaching you (source).
- Comprehensive Coverage: The app uses a vast database of over 1.4 billion analyzed calls, meaning it can effectively recognize many unwanted callers (source).
- User-Friendly Interface: Designed to be intuitive, Robokiller enables users to manage their call preferences without hassle, providing call logs and statistics on blocked calls, which many users find helpful.
How Does Truecaller Compare?
Truecaller presents itself as a strong alternative, particularly for users who value community insights. It allows:
- Community-based Detection: With hundreds of millions of users worldwide, Truecaller utilizes user-reported data to warn against potential spam and fraud calls (source).
- Call Screening Features: Truecaller can screen calls and identify names in real-time. It even offers features to automatically block top spammers, though advanced functions are behind a premium subscription (source).
However, some users have raised concerns regarding privacy, particularly regarding data collection and sharing practices associated with Truecaller (source).
Hiya: A Viable Option?
Hiya functions similarly to Robokiller and Truecaller but often operates at the carrier level, potentially diminishing user control over settings. Key features include:
- Spam Call Blocking: Hiya blocks scam calls effectively and provides caller ID information (source).
- Call Reason Display: Hiya displays the caller’s name and reason for the call, which can be helpful when deciding whether to answer.
However, the app’s integration with mobile carriers can lead to less transparency in call-blocking functionalities and may potentially result in missing important calls due to network-level screening (source).
